Yeah I gotta cosign with the God of War comparison. I have to give it up to the presentation and graphics on this game, though. Top tier all the way. The in-game graphics so far would pass for a pre-rendered cutscene on some lesser titles. The framerate does suffer from it, though.
The gameplay feels really tight, its easy enough to get the timing for combos and counters, but without the game feeling like its on auto-pilot. You can kind of tell this game had its roots as an original title though, it doesn't really feel connected to the Castlevania franchise so far.
